Transaction 66ae0631064e4be8641e365ed2dc6ec1cb95bf9e2701f0072e833822146e3c06

10 Input
2 Outputs
  • 66ae0631064e4be8641e365ed2dc6ec1cb95bf9e2701f0072e833822146e3c06:0
  • value  250000000
    address  32Ypx6LP2SYhuLiJdjifGz8YVDDTXhauxJ
  • 66ae0631064e4be8641e365ed2dc6ec1cb95bf9e2701f0072e833822146e3c06:1
  • value  638750063
    address  bc1quq29mutxkgxmjfdr7ayj3zd9ad0ld5mrhh89l2